Cill Charthaigh is a Gaeltacht village on the R263 regional road in the south-west of County Donegal in Ulster, the northern province in Ireland. It is also a townland of 233 acres and a civil parish in the historic barony of Banagh.

Teileann is a Gaeltacht village in the south-west of County Donegal in the west of Ulster, the northern province in Ireland. The village is near Slieve League, at the northwest end of Donegal Bay.

Carrick is a village located within the civil parish of Glencolmcille in County Donegal, Ireland. As of the 2022 census, the population of the village was 308. Carrick is situated 4 km north of Carrickkeighan.
